Overview

This investment fund targets investors looking for exposure to a wide spectrum of income-producing securities, including options that might carry higher risks, such as below investment grade securities, colloquially known as "junk bonds". It offers a broad investment portfolio that focuses primarily on U.S. corporate bonds, convertible securities, foreign debt instruments (including those from emerging markets), related foreign currency transactions, and U.S. government securities. Notably, the fund is designed with the flexibility to allocate any percentage of its assets across these various instruments, offering potential for both diversified revenue streams and increased risk management through strategic asset distribution.

Products and Services

  • U.S. Corporate Bonds

    These are debt securities issued by corporations based in the United States. Investing in U.S. corporate bonds is aimed at generating income through interest payments, providing investors with a relatively stable income stream depending on the creditworthiness of the issuing corporations.

  • Convertible Securities

    These are hybrid securities that investors can convert into a predetermined number of the issuer’s equity shares, typically at the choice of the holder. This feature combines the income characteristics of bonds with the potential for capital appreciation associated with stocks, offering a balanced risk-return profile.

  • Foreign Debt Instruments

    Investments in this category include bonds and other forms of debt from issuers outside the United States, including those in emerging markets. These instruments can offer higher yields compared to domestic securities, albeit at higher risks, which may include currency fluctuations and geopolitical instability.

  • Related Foreign Currency Transactions

    This service involves strategies aimed at hedging or benefiting from fluctuations in foreign currency exchange rates relative to the U.S. dollar. These transactions can provide additional income or protective measures for investments in foreign debt instruments.

  • U.S. Government Securities

    These are debt securities issued by the United States Department of the Treasury or other government agencies. This category includes Treasury bonds, bills, and notes, which are considered low-risk investments backed by the full faith and credit of the U.S. government, offering a secure income source.
